gpt-image-2-pro-max
software-developers

Production prompt-engineering pipeline for GPT-Image-2 / OpenAI image generation. Pairs a 'media-designer' agent with a hosted searchable corpus of 3,238 community-vetted prompts, decomposed across 10 controlled vocabularies (subjects, styles, lighting, cameras, moods, palettes, compositions, mediums, techniques, usecases). Each record carries: full prompt body, twitter/X attribution link, downloaded reference image. Workflow: agent diagnoses the user brief → searches the corpus → picks a mood-aligned base → refactors the chosen prompt into a parameterised {argument} template → resolves arguments from user intent → returns the final paste-ready prompt with attribution + reference image. Use when the user wants a polished image-generation prompt for ads, posters, product shots, portraits, character sheets, UI mockups, infographics, exploded-view diagrams, or any other GPT-Image-2 / OpenAI image task.
